Phenolic metabolites from 5,000-year-old coprolites of Myotragus balearicus, an extinct insular bovid
Abstract To date, the identification of polyphenols in the archaeological and palaeontological record has been limited. Here, we demonstrate for the first time the presence of flavonoid and phenolic metabolites from non-mineralised coprolites belonging to a non-human mammal species. Myotragus balearicus is the last species of a bovid lineage that became extinct during the Holocene in the western Mediterranean basin. In this work, we characterize the phenolic metabolites of M. balearicus coprolites for the first time.
